Who can access Ada Support services?

Ada Support provides services to NDIS participants who are self-managed, plan-managed, or NDIA-managed. We also work closely with families, carers, support coordinators, and referrers across Alice Springs and the Northern Territory.

Do you provide services in regional and remote areas of the Northern Territory?

Yes. Ada Support delivers services in Alice Springs and supports participants living in regional and remote Northern Territory communities, using flexible and culturally responsive service models.

How do I get started with Ada Support?

You can contact us directly to discuss your needs, or ask your support coordinator, LAC, or health professional to submit a referral on your behalf. We will work with you to understand your goals and NDIS plan.

Can support coordinators and professionals refer participants to Ada Support?

Yes. Ada Support welcomes referrals from support coordinators, LACs, allied health professionals, hospitals, and community organisations.

What household tasks can Ada Support assist with?

We can assist with cleaning, laundry, meal preparation, and general home organisation. Support is delivered in a way that encourages independence and skill development.
